Factory Tour :- Thow Yen Bao

Thow Yen Bao is a "bao" (or bun) manufacturer in Singapore. One of the first things to WOW you is that you will never get to see so many "bao" gather in one place.

Inside the factory, you can purchase either hot or cold bao (both bao are already cooked..). Cold “bao” is suitable for steaming at home while hot “bao” is for immediate consumption.

Now, there is all kind of fillings for the “bao”. It ranges from red bean, vegetable, pork meat, chicken meat to sweet corn filling. So just take your pick or ask the staff to each one take one!

Apart from "bao", they also manufactured "siew Mai", "loh mai kai" and some other food stuffs. If the boss is in a good mood, he may even allow you to tour his factory (it really depend on mood...sometimes yes, sometimes no...). Regardless of the outcome, no photographs are allowed to be taken (this explain my blurry images which the boss ask me to quickly take before others also take).

Educational Tour - Chinese Heritage @ NTU

I am a Chinese. I am a Singaporean. Have you guys ever wondered how a Chinese who is a migrant from China lives his/her live in the 1890s to 1940s? Have you ever wonder what happen to the rest of the Chinese that migrant to Philippines, USA or even Africa? A decision make by your ancestor at that point in time decide whether you are a Singaporean, US citizens or Africans!

Visit NTU Chinese Heritage center to find answers to all the questions above. See how some of the famous Chinese shape our current history. This includes Mr Lee Kuen Yew, Haw Par brothers, Mr Sun Yat Sen and many others who have made their mark in their chosen profession.

While you are there, also visit the NTU gallery. This gallery highlights the timeline of how NTU was first founded all the way until now.
